You’ve just boiled a pot of rice but realise it is too much for today’s dinner. Here is what to do with your extra rice:

🍚Cool it down quickly. Taking it out of the pot or rice cooker will help cool it faster.
🍚Put the cooled down rice in the fridge.
🍚Enjoy within 24hrs by reheating throughout, making sure it is steaming hot all the way through.

Rice can be safely enjoyed the next day, if it has been cooled and stored correctly.

Remember to only reheat rice once. Reheating more than once can increase the risk of illness.

We all hold onto items from random cables to outdated tech ‘just in case’.

But rather than letting them sit in your drawer of doom any longer, you could free them so they go on to live a brand new life! ✨

Anything with a plug, battery or cable can be recycled if it’s no longer working. If it works, you can donate it to charity, or pass it onto someone who will love it like new.

Running a food business? Here's what you need to know about eggs and salmonella.

Some eggs can contain salmonella bacteria inside or on their shells. This can cause serious illness, particularly in young children, pregnant people, older adults, and people with certain underlying health conditions (e.g. cancer, diabetes, liver or kidney disease).

What you need to do:

- Buy eggs from reputable suppliers who can demonstrate traceability, ideally UK hen eggs from salmonella-vaccinated flocks.

- Check deliveries and reject any eggs that are damaged, dirty or not up to standard.

- If serving vulnerable customers raw or lightly cooked egg dishes, use eggs with the British Lion mark or from the Laid in Britain scheme, or use pasteurised egg products.

- If you can't verify an assurance scheme, cook egg dishes thoroughly.

- Wash and dry your hands thoroughly before and after handling eggs, eggshells or packaging.

- Never use duck, goose or quail eggs in raw or lightly cooked dishes. Always cook these thoroughly.

Chill out: it’s probably too warm in your fridge...❄️

With all the hot weather we've been having, have you noticed your food spoiling quicker than before? Or noticed your fridge struggling?

Did you know the ideal temperature is 0–5°C?
